Bonus for shopkeeper

I’A Ashbuftor A Hinds shopkeeper, John ny ( larke, was hoping for < coll foal from his standard bred mare Kavalla. He got . that — the man foaling a bay colt by forme: New Zealand. Cup winne True Averil — but he ais< received a rather unexpectei bonus. Kavalla also foaled < chestnut filly. Although the; were only born on Monda; night the twins were -in ex .cellent shape yesterda; morning and are ' both a least as big as any norma foal. The incidence of live twi: foals is extremely rare, s< rare in fact that one loca vet. Dr Gordon Burr, sai yesterday that he has onl encountered two live sets i the last 20 years. Dr Burr said the actui twinning conception rate i horses is about two pe cent. “However, the surviva rate of both foals is just, very small fraction of that, he said.
